Going to a car dealer today just gets me bored, but, it was way different in 1953.

Ford and Chevrolet were doing battle, with ads bashing each other. Me? I got both!!

The Bel Air looks bigger, and taller, but that is because the Revell kit is 1:24 scale, and the Crestline by Lindberg is 1:25 scale.
